Divide total miles driven by the total amount of gas used to find the number of miles per gallon.
Then multiply that by the number of gallons you want to find out:
268 miles / 12 gallons = 22.333 miles per gallon.
22.333 miles per gallon x 9 gallons = 201 total miles.

Used PEMDAS:
P Parentheses first
E Exponents (ie Powers and Square Roots, etc.)
MD Multiplication and Division (left-to-right)
AS Addition and Subtraction (left-to-right)
